Bayern Munich's Max Eberl says signing of "underrated" Hiroki Ito was linked to Alphonso Davies' contract situation
Briefly

The announcement of Hiroki Itō as Bayern Munich’s first summer signing for 2024 surprised fans, showcasing the club's ability to keep transfer plans secret.
Max Eberl emphasized the need for a left-footed defender for tactical flexibility, while Itō's skills and potential were seen as a strategic long-term investment.
With the uncertainty surrounding Alphonso Davies' contract, signing Itō enhanced Bayern's negotiating position, although his injury added unforeseen challenges to this plan.
Despite the setback of Itō's pre-season injury, there remains hope for him to prove his worth as an underrated asset for Bayern.
